1 Afterward he brought me to the gate, the gate facing east.
1
Then the man took me to the east gate.
2 And behold, the glory of the God of Israel came from the east; and the sound of his coming was like the sound of many waters; and the earth shone with his glory.
2
I saw the glory of the God of Israel coming from the east. His voice was like the sound of rushing water, and the earth was shining because of his glory.
3 And the vision I saw was like the vision which I had seen when he came to destroy the city, and like the vision which I had seen by the river Chebar; and I fell upon my face.
3
This vision was like the one I saw when he came to destroy Jerusalem and like the one I saw by the Chebar River. I immediately bowed down.
4 As the glory of the LORD entered the temple by the gate facing east,
4
The LORD's glory came into the temple through the east gate.
5 the Spirit lifted me up, and brought me into the inner court; and behold, the glory of the LORD filled the temple.
5
The Spirit lifted me and brought me into the inner courtyard. I saw the LORD's glory fill the temple.
6 While the man was standing beside me, I heard one speaking to me out of the temple;
6
I heard someone speaking to me from inside the temple while the man was standing beside me.
7 and he said to me, "Son of man, this is the place of my throne and the place of the soles of my feet, where I will dwell in the midst of the people of Israel for ever. And the house of Israel shall no more defile my holy name, neither they, nor their kings, by their harlotry, and by the dead bodies of their kings,
7
The voice said to me, "Son of man, this is the place where my throne is and the place where my feet rest. This is where I will live among the Israelites forever. Then the people of Israel and their kings will no longer dishonor my holy name by acting like prostitutes, nor will they dishonor it with the dead bodies of their kings.
8 by setting their threshold by my threshold and their doorposts beside my doorposts, with only a wall between me and them. They have defiled my holy name by their abominations which they have committed, so I have consumed them in my anger.
8
They put their doorway by my doorway and their doorposts by my doorposts. Only a wall separated me from them. They dishonored my holy name because of the disgusting things that they have done. So I destroyed them in my anger.
9 Now let them put away their idolatry and the dead bodies of their kings far from me, and I will dwell in their midst for ever.
9
Now they must stop acting like prostitutes and take the dead bodies of their kings far away from me. Then I will live among them forever.
10 "And you, son of man, describe to the house of Israel the temple and its appearance and plan, that they may be ashamed of their iniquities.
10
"Son of man, describe this temple to the people of Israel. Then they will be ashamed because of their sins. Let them study the plans.
11 And if they are ashamed of all that they have done, portray the temple, its arrangement, its exits and its entrances, and its whole form; and make known to them all its ordinances and all its laws; and write it down in their sight, so that they may observe and perform all its laws and all its ordinances.
11
Suppose they are ashamed of everything that they have done. Then show them the design of the temple, its arrangements, its exits and entrances--its entire design. Tell them about all its rules and regulations. Then write these things down for them so that they can remember its design and follow all its rules.
12 This is the law of the temple: the whole territory round about upon the top of the mountain shall be most holy. Behold, this is the law of the temple.
12
"This is a regulation of the temple: The whole area all the way around the top of the mountain is most holy. Yes, this is a regulation of the temple."
13 "These are the dimensions of the altar by cubits (the cubit being a cubit and a handbreadth): its base shall be one cubit high, and one cubit broad, with a rim of one span around its edge. And this shall be the height of the altar:
13
These are the measurements of the altar, using royal measurements. (The royal measuring stick was 21 inches long.) The base of the altar was 21 inches high and 21 inches wide. All around the edge of the altar was a rim measuring 9 inches wide. This was the height of the altar:
14 from the base on the ground to the lower ledge, two cubits, with a breadth of one cubit; and from the smaller ledge to the larger ledge, four cubits, with a breadth of one cubit;
14
From the base on the ground to the lower ledge it was 3½ feet high, and from the lower ledge to the upper ledge it was 7 feet high and 21 inches wide.
15 and the altar hearth, four cubits; and from the altar hearth projecting upward, four horns, one cubit high.
15
The place where the sacrifices were burned was 7 feet high. There were four horns above it.
16 The altar hearth shall be square, twelve cubits long by twelve broad.
16
It was square, 21 feet wide and 21 feet long.
17 The ledge also shall be square, fourteen cubits long by fourteen broad, with a rim around it half a cubit broad, and its base one cubit round about. The steps of the altar shall face east."
17
The upper ledge was also square. It was 24½ feet long and 24½ feet wide. It had a rim all the way around that was 10½ inches wide. Its base was 21 inches. The steps to the altar faced east.
18 And he said to me, "Son of man, thus says the Lord GOD: These are the ordinances for the altar: On the day when it is erected for offering burnt offerings upon it and for throwing blood against it,
18
Then the man said to me, "Son of man, this is what the Almighty LORD says: These are the rules for sacrificing burnt offerings and for sprinkling blood on the altar after the altar is built.
19 you shall give to the Levitical priests of the family of Zadok, who draw near to me to minister to me, says the Lord GOD, a bull for a sin offering.
19
Give a young bull to the priests as an offering for sin. These priests are Zadok's descendants, men from the tribe of Levi, who can come near me and serve me.
20 And you shall take some of its blood, and put it on the four horns of the altar, and on the four corners of the ledge, and upon the rim round about; thus you shall cleanse the altar and make atonement for it.
20
Take some of the bull's blood, and put it on the altar's four horns, on the four corners of the ledge, and on the rim all the way around the altar. When you do this, you will remove sin from the altar and make peace with the LORD.
21 You shall also take the bull of the sin offering, and it shall be burnt in the appointed place belonging to the temple, outside the sacred area.
21
Then take a young bull as an offering for sin, and burn it in the place appointed near the temple, outside the holy place.
22 And on the second day you shall offer a he-goat without blemish for a sin offering; and the altar shall be cleansed, as it was cleansed with the bull.
22
"On the second day bring a male goat that has no defects as an offering for sin. Remove sin from the altar as you did with the young bull.
23 When you have finished cleansing it, you shall offer a bull without blemish and a ram from the flock without blemish.
23
When you finish removing sin, offer a young bull and a ram that have no defects.
24 You shall present them before the LORD, and the priests shall sprinkle salt upon them and offer them up as a burnt offering to the LORD.
24
Offer them to the LORD. The priests must throw salt on them and offer them as burnt offerings to the LORD.
25 For seven days you shall provide daily a goat for a sin offering; also a bull and a ram from the flock, without blemish, shall be provided.
25
Every day for seven days you must sacrifice a goat, a young bull, and a ram from the flock as an offering for sin. They must be animals that have no defects.
26 Seven days shall they make atonement for the altar and purify it, and so consecrate it.
26
For seven days the priests should make peace with the LORD at the altar, purify it, and consecrate it.
27 And when they have completed these days, then from the eighth day onward the priests shall offer upon the altar your burnt offerings and your peace offerings; and I will accept you, says the Lord GOD."
27
When those days are over, on the eighth day, the priests must sacrifice burnt offerings and fellowship offerings on the altar. Then I will accept them, declares the Almighty LORD."
